Carillion Total Equity Calculation

Total Equity and Total Liabilities are the two components for Total Assets.

Carillion's Total Equity for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2016 is calculated as

Total Equity=Total Assets(Q: Dec. 2016 )-Total Liabilities(Q: Dec. 2016 )
=4433.1-3703.2
=730

Carillion's Total Equity for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2017 is calculated as

Total Equity=Total Assets(Q: Jun. 2017 )-Total Liabilities(Q: Jun. 2017 )
=3669.4-4074.6
=-405

Carillion Business Description

Address 29 WELLINGTON STREET, CENTRAL SQUARE 8TH FLOOR, LEEDS, WEST YORKSHIRE, GBR, LS1 4DL
Carillion PLC offers support, financing, and construction services. It provides maintenance, facilities management, and energy services for buildings and large property estates. In addition, the company delivers infrastructure services for roads, railways, and utility networks.
